Walter Annenberg

Walter Hubert Annenberg (born March 13, 1908 in Milwaukee, Wisconsin) was a businessperson, entrepreneur, and philanthropist who was best known for owning and operating a corporation that owned several publications including, The Philadelphia Inquirer, TV Guide, the Daily Racing Form and Seventeen magazine.
